About Us & Our Services |
|
The Dogwood Shop was an operation of Lutheran Services in Tennessee, Inc., until 2005 and all proceeds benefited ministry; now operated by the "Partnership," proceeds benefit the many services of this agency. The shop offers quality resale items ranging from clothing to household goods. All items are in good condition, clean, and reasonably priced. Volunteers from the community staff our shop under the supervision of the shop manager. The store hours are listed below.
